18:13 | Change the MEM_Dyn flag so that it means that Mem.xDel exists and must be used to free the string or blob. Add tighter invariant checks on Mem. (Closed-Leaf check-in: 44e1c33767 user: drh tags: enhanced-mem-check) | |
16:24 | Factor the Mem invariant checker into a separate procedure (rather than a macro) so that it can be more easily extended. (check-in: 354699d50e user: drh tags: enhanced-mem-check) | |
14:45 | Add extra assert() statements trying to catch a Mem object in an inconsistent state. (check-in: 4aeb3ae435 user: drh tags: enhanced-mem-check) | |
